Output 7ab28daba3eea223f2cabcff6aeb1799f5b44b1760ab027a8ea0011e81eb31c1:1

value
29079260
script pubkey
OP_0 OP_PUSHBYTES_20 95cc9eb63066b40c4dcbad32f9c85e7af5249c0f
address
ltc1qjhxfad3sv66qcnwt45e0njz70t6jf8q0r20ya0
transaction
7ab28daba3eea223f2cabcff6aeb1799f5b44b1760ab027a8ea0011e81eb31c1
spent
true